A heavy, oblique sans with broad proportions and compact internal counters. Strokes are thick and uniform with minimal modulation, and terminals are cleanly cut with subtly softened corners that keep the silhouette from feeling harsh. Curves are round and sturdy, while joins and diagonals are tightly controlled, giving letters a dense, blocky presence. The overall rhythm is punchy and compact, with narrow openings and robust bowls that hold up well at large sizes.

This font is best used for headlines, posters, and short, emphatic copy where impact and speed cues are desirable. It fits sports and fitness branding, promotional advertising, and bold packaging or signage where quick recognition matters more than long-form reading comfort. For body text, its dense counters and heavy texture suggest using larger sizes and generous spacing.

The strong forward slant and dense weight project speed and assertiveness, creating a sporty, high-impact tone. Its rounded construction adds approachability, balancing the aggressive mass with a friendly, contemporary feel. Overall it reads as confident and attention-seeking, suited to messages that need immediate presence.

The design appears intended to deliver a dynamic, high-visibility sans that reads as fast and modern, combining an athletic oblique stance with sturdy, rounded letterforms for broad appeal.

The figures and uppercase forms are especially solid and headline-oriented, with reduced interior space that emphasizes a loud, poster-like color on the page. The oblique angle is consistent across letters and numerals, reinforcing a cohesive sense of motion.
